Achieve a Profitable Forex Trader: Mastering Fundamental and Technical Analysis

The foreign exchange arena is renowned for its potential but also notorious for its challenges. To succeed in this dynamic sphere, aspiring forex traders must develop a deep grasp of both fundamental and technical analysis. Fundamental analysis involves scrutinizing macroeconomic indicators, financial policies, and geopolitical events to determine the strength of a currency. On the other hand, technical analysis relies on patterns and historical price action to anticipate future price changes.

Comprehending these two approaches in tandem is crucial for strategic trading decisions. By integrating the insights gleaned from fundamental and technical analysis, traders can reduce risk while maximizing their probability of generating profits in the forex arena.
